SENGKANG
Floating House Sengkang

The capital town of Wajo Regency is well known for its silk weaving and therefore is the center of Buginese silk.

The Buginese ethnic group, known for their crossing to other islands as traders of silk, sarongs and other material, populates this area.

Sailing and boating can be enjoyed on the lake tempe to see sunsets, various kinds of birds, activities of fisherman who on the lake side and the floating houses in habited by traditional fisherman in the middle of the lake.
